Somerset West to Durban

Updated: 30 May 2026

The journey from Somerset West to Durban spans approximately 1650 kilometers along the scenic N2 highway. Most travelers prefer a flight from Cape Town International Airport to King Shaka International Airport to save time. Driving takes roughly 18 hours of pure transit time through the Garden Route and Eastern Cape. You will pass through major hubs like Gqeberha and East London if driving. This route connects the Atlantic coast to the warm Indian Ocean shores.

Total Distance: 1650 km driving, 1250 km air distance.

Things to Do in Durban
1
uShaka Marine World
Explore one of the largest aquariums in the world located on the Durban beachfront. It features a water park and extensive marine exhibits.
2
Moses Mabhida Stadium
Take the SkyCar to the top of the arch for panoramic views of the city. You can also try the Big Rush Big Swing.
3
Golden Mile
Walk or cycle along the famous Durban beachfront promenade. It stretches for several kilometers and offers great ocean views.
4
Durban Botanic Gardens
Visit the oldest surviving botanic garden in Africa. It is a peaceful sanctuary featuring a massive collection of cycads.
